Bug 1117010 - Geo-rep: No cleanup for "CHANGELOG" files at bricks from master and slave volumes.
Summary: Geo-rep: No cleanup for "CHANGELOG" files at bricks from master and slave vol...
Keywords:
Status: CLOSED CURRENTRELEASE
Alias: None
Product: GlusterFS
Classification: Community
Component: geo-replication
Version: 3.5.1
Hardware: x86_64
OS: Linux
high
medium
Target Milestone: ---
Assignee: bugs@gluster.org
QA Contact:
URL:
Whiteboard:
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2014-07-07 19:44 UTC by vnosov
Modified: 2015-12-30 05:33 UTC (History)
4 users (show)

Fixed In Version: glusterfs-3.7
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2015-12-30 05:33:25 UTC
Regression: ---
Mount Type: ---
Documentation: ---
CRM:
Verified Versions:
Embargoed:


Attachments (Terms of Use)

Description vnosov 2014-07-07 19:44:06 UTC
Description of problem:

Geo-replication does not delete old "CHANGELOG" files that are generated every 60 seconds at .glusterfs/changelogs subdirectory on all bricks from master and slave volumes. In a month the files consume significant space and the old ones are not used anymore. 


Version-Release number of selected component (if applicable): 3.5.1


How reproducible: 100%




Steps to Reproduce:
1. Deploy geo-replication.
2. Do "ls -l " for subdir ".glusterfs/changelogs/" on any brick from master or slave volume.
3. You have to see files created every 60 seconds starting moment when geo-replication was deployed the first time. 

Actual results:


Expected results: the old files have to be deleted automatically.


Additional info:

Comment 1 Aravinda VK 2015-12-29 10:58:52 UTC
In the latest release of Gluster(3.7), Changelogs are generated only when there are some changes. Generation of Empty Changelogs disabled. 

Do we need this enhancement to be backported to 3.5.x? We can close this bug if enhancement not required for 3.5.x.

Comment 2 vnosov 2015-12-29 19:15:48 UTC
Aravinda,

I'm using 3.6.X and 3.7.X now. So it's OK not to backport fix to 3.5.X.

Thanks!

Comment 3 Aravinda VK 2015-12-30 05:33:25 UTC
BZ 1208470 fixes this issue by not generating Changelogs in Gluster 3.7. Closing this bug based on Comment 2.

Please reopen if required again in 3.5.x version.

Thanks.


Note You need to log in before you can comment on or make changes to this bug.